This is the waiting area near the reception desk.
True to the concept “Let the sea fill your heart,” the entire space feels like you’ve stepped onto a Mediterranean shoreline π
The owners imagined a small seaside town on a beautiful island in the Aegean Sea, and designed nine unique private spaces to bring that vision to life.
Kurage uses 100% natural hot spring water sourced directly from the spring, offering relief for various physical ailments along with moisturizing and warming benefits.
The water has a pH of 8.2, giving it a beautifully clear quality with cleansing properties that help leave skin smoother and more radiant π
It’s the kind of place where both body and soul can fully unwind π

The facility offers a total of 8 private bath rooms.
Pricing is straightforward: 7 standard family bath rooms plus 1 VIP room.
- Standard Type⦠1,700 yen (up to 3 adults)
- VIP Room⦠2,800 yen (up to 4 adults)
β» 2 children (elementary school age or younger) count as 1 adult β»
Bathing time is 60 minutes on weekdays and 50 minutes on weekends and holidays.
For men only, there’s also a large public bath on the premises (500 yen for adults, 300 yen for elementary school age and younger).
Time extensions, amenities like shampoo, and ice cream are all available for purchase from the ticket vending machine βΊοΈ

This time, I’d like to introduce my top recommendation β the VIP Room π (2,800 yen)

This room is named “Santorini.”

Let me walk you through the 10 amazing perks of the VIP Room π
- Spacious, relaxing layout
- Bluetooth speakers
- Hollywood-style vanity mirror
- Overhead rain shower
- Cushion lounging area
- Choice of premium shampoo sets
- Toilet with bidet (washlet)
- Dyson hair dryer
- Television
- Free air conditioning

The bath itself is deeper at the back and shallower at the front.
This thoughtful design means small children can safely play in the shallow area β a real lifesaver for parents π
